  • Abstract
    Reset control systems are a special type of hybrid systems in which the time evolution depends both on continuous dynamics between resets and the discrete dynamics corresponding to the reset instants. In this work, stability of reset control systems is approached by using an equivalent (time-varying) discrete time system, introducing necessary and sufficient stability conditions that explicitly depends on the reset times. These conditions have been simplified for the case in which the linear base control system is stable, resulting in a sufficient condition that only depends on a lower bound of the reset intervals.
